1. Remove the TM33 from the edge connector on the SelecTone speaker/amplifier or control
unit. Remove and retain the four screws and washers that attach the cover to the circuit
board. See figure 1.
2. Carefully remove the current message chip, labeled as U1 on the circuit board, from the
socket. An IC extractor tool is the preferred method of removing the chip; however, the chip
may also be pried carefully from the socket with a small flat-blade screwdriver.
3. Carefully install the message chip into the socket by aligning it with the silkscreened
outline on the circuit board. See figure 3. Check that all of the pins are fully seated in the
socket. The message chip must be installed correctly for proper operation. Replace the
cover on the circuit board by reinstalling the four screws and washers that were previously
removed. Carefully place the TM33 into the edge connector on the Selectone speaker/ampli-
fier unit. Ensure that the four washers are located between the circuit board and the plastic
enclosure.
4. Test the TM33 to ensure that the message chip was properly installed by activating the
SelecTone unit.
G. Maintenance.
SAFETY MESSAGE TO MAINTENANCE PERSONNEL
• Read and understand all instructions before performing any maintenance to this unit.
• To reduce the risk of electrical shock or ignition of hazardous atmospheres, do not perform main-
tenance/service on this device when circuits are energized.
• Any maintenance to the unit MUST be performed by a trained electrician in accordance with NEC
Guidelines and local codes.
• Never alter the unit in any manner. Safety in hazardous locations may be endangered if additional
openings or alterations are made in units specifically designed for use in these locations.
• The nameplate, which may contain cautionary or other information of importance to
maintenance personnel, should not be obscured if exterior of housings used in hazardous
locations are painted.
Failure to follow all safety precautions and instructions may result in property damage,
serious injury, or death to you or others.
Other than cleaning, no regularly scheduled maintenance is required. To ensure unit is
operating properly, it should be tested at regularly scheduled intervals.
In the event that volume adjustment, message module replacement, or repair is required,
refer to the Safety Message to Maintenance Personnel before proceeding.
H. Service.
The TM33 contains no user serviceable parts inside.
Federal Signal will service your equipment or provide technical assistance with any problems
that cannot be handled locally.
Any units returned to Federal Signal for service, inspection, or repair must be accompanied
by a Return Material Authorization. This R.M.A. can be obtained from the local Distributor or
Manufacturer's Representative.
At this time a brief explanation of the service requested, or the nature of the malfunction,
should be provided.
